ASTM A213 T9 boiler tubes are seamless ferritic alloy steel tubes specifically designed for high-temperature service in boilers, superheaters, reheaters, and shell-and-tube heat exchangers. Manufactured according to ASTM A213 / ASME SA213 specifications, T9 tubes contain chromium and molybdenum alloying elements, providing excellent resistance to oxidation, thermal fatigue, and high-temperature corrosion.
In shell-and-tube heat exchanger applications, ASTM A213 T9 tubes are widely used as heat transfer components where operating conditions involve elevated temperatures, pressure fluctuations, and demanding thermal cycles. The material’s enhanced creep strength and corrosion resistance make it suitable for petrochemical plants, power generation facilities, refinery units, and industrial heating systems.
Compared with conventional carbon steel tubes, T9 alloy steel tubing offers improved durability under prolonged exposure to high-temperature steam and combustion gases, helping extend equipment service life and reduce maintenance requirements.

| Item | Specification |
|---|---|
| Product Type | Seamless alloy steel boiler and heat exchanger tubes |
| Material Grade | ASTM A213 T9 / ASME SA213 T9 |
| Material Classification | Ferritic alloy steel |
| Manufacturing Process | Cold drawn or hot finished seamless |
| Tube Surface | Bright annealed, pickled, or polished finish |
| Heat Treatment | Full annealing, isothermal annealing, or normalized and tempered |
| Application | High-temperature heat exchanger and boiler service |

| Element | Composition (%) |
|---|---|
| Carbon (C) | 0.15 max |
| Manganese (Mn) | 0.30–0.60 |
| Phosphorus (P) | 0.025 max |
| Sulfur (S) | 0.025 max |
| Silicon (Si) | 0.50 max |
| Chromium (Cr) | 8.00–10.00 |
| Molybdenum (Mo) | 0.90–1.10 |
The chromium content provides strong oxidation resistance, while molybdenum improves high-temperature strength and resistance to creep deformation.
| Property | Requirement |
|---|---|
| Tensile Strength | ≥ 415 MPa |
| Yield Strength | ≥ 205 MPa |
| Elongation | ≥ 30% |
| Hardness | ≤ 217 HBW / 80 HRB / 95 HRB |
ASTM A213 T9 tubes maintain reliable mechanical performance during continuous operation at elevated temperatures, making them suitable for demanding heat exchanger environments.
